Gents 1964 Omega watch with ‘technical dial’.
The watch has a 17-jewel hand-winding movement, calibre 601, which is working nicely. The movement is fully signed and the serial number 21,517,742 dates it back to 1964.
The watch measures 34mm diameter excluding the winding crown and the lugs. The main body of the case is gold plated while the case back is stainless steel. If you look closely, there is some wear to the tips of the lugs and some around the winding crown. The case back is signed inside with the Omega logo and it has the case reference 131.019 which is correct for the calibre 601 movement. Plain winding crown.
The lens is in good condition.
The dial is known as the ‘technical’ or ‘technic’ dial and is in lovely condition with original hands and seconds sweep. Often the technical dial is seen on 31mm watches so it is a little more special to see it on a 34mm watch.
A new leather strap has been fitted.
The watch comes in a new presentation box.
